![]() Motorhome Blogs Our 1st Year in our 1st Motorhome is coming to an end and I'm just recalling all the fun we had, much better than 2 weeks in the sun/year. We started with a trip down the Gower, only 5 Miles away. Greenways Leisure Park, Got to the site after work, the wife was met by the owner with a can of larger in his hand, told to park in the top field and that was that. Never having used the motorhome, a little shocked not to be shown to a pitch. 1st place we parked the wife said i was to close to the tents, moved to park between Caravan, a good 6 meters away. Put the 2 Children to bed and then crashed out around nine. Half ten the disco starts, then the rain, then the wind, No sleep for me and the wife. Had breakfast then left the site. I wasn't looking forward to a summer in the van. Had a look on the web, find a site with a good review, Manorbier Country Park. Heated pool, childrens entertainment, fully serviced pitch. £22 for a good nights sleep, Priceless. The day started well, wife checked in, told that any noise after 10.30 will not the accepted, then shown to our pitch and shown the power, water, waste and fire station. Much better start that Greenways. Parked up and had a walk to the club house, lovely welcome - childrens party at six, Great night had, 7.30pm put Children to bed. 11.30pm club house closes and everyones singing, children out on there bikes 2.30am the noise stops. If it wasn't raining a walk to find the warden would have followed. Breakfast and a swim in the lovely heated pool, then pack up. On the way out the wife told the owners about the noise, they replied that it was the static caravan's and nothing they could do.
